Her obituary is in the Leedy Obituaries in the Keeping of the Minnilusa Historical Association in Rapid City SD.
Peter Joseph Marnette married Sarah Enderby in 1882 in Fr Pierre SD.
They came to the Black Hills in 1888 settling first in Rapid City and moved soon after to Deadwood where they had resided since.
In 1900 they are in Deadwood Joseph is 43 born in France, Sarah is 40, Olive or Ollie is 19, she was born in Oct of 1880 in IA, Gertrude is 12 b in March of 1888 in SD, Sadie was 8, born June of 1891 in SD, and a son Joseph was born in Aug of 1899.
Sadie said she had given birth to 4 children and all were living but never the less I believe a daughter died in Rapid City.
It also says he married Sarah Enderby in 1882. She had a child Ollie Wilson from a first marriage.

She was survived by two daughters, Mrs Carl A Johnson in Deadwood, Mrs B.W. Whitehead in Los Angeles CA, a son Joe Marnette Jr in Ontario CA, a brother, ED C Enderby of Rapid City SD, and two sisters, Mrs May Smith of Rapid City SD, and Mrs Lizzie Wilson in San Diego CA.
From her husband obituary
Also survived by two grandchildren, one Jack T Regan is now serving in the US Navy and Mrs Jack Johnson of Deadwood is also a grandchild. One great grand daughter Beverly Jean Vines lives in Deadwood.

Mt. Moriah Cemetery records (on-line) indicate that there is a Mrs. Joe Marnette buried next to Joseph Marnette.
